Abstract

The phenomenon of children facing the law is a social reality that until now cannot be avoided and overcame by the social community, because social life has been greatly influenced by various developments in technology, culture, economy, and other factors. The purpose of this research is to explain the reasons for obtaining the status of children facing the law, the lives of children facing the law at the Class I Special Development Institution for Children in Medan, and the plans of children facing the law to build their future. This research was conducted at the Medan Class I Children's Special Development Institute involving eight informants consisting of three key informants, three main informants, and two additional informants. Using qualitative methods as the data collection techniques, with interviews, observation, and documentation by using phenomenological theory, specifically the theory by Peter L. Berger and Alfred Schutz, to be able to draw the research conclusions. The result of the research show that the cause of children obtaining legal status is linked to parenting patterns and the influence of the social environment. This research has also shown the lives of children in conflict with the law at the Special Children's Development Institution, namely undergoing a coaching program provided by the Medan Class I Special Children's Development Institution, including religious, morality, development of independence, physical/sports, and teaching-learning activities consisting of "sekolah kejar paket" A, B and C. The plan for children in conflict with the law, is to build a future for them, while aiming to eliminate the negative stigma that children in conflict with the law may experience when they return to society. Children in conflict with the law have various plans for the future, namely continuing their education, working as a form of independence in a new social environment, and become a better person.
